Typical Puppy Behavior Problems and Their Basic Mindset

Many dog conduct challenges, such as constant howling, harmful chewing, or leaving anxiety, frequently stem from underlying psychological needs that aren't being met. Often, these behaviors represent a dog's try to signal frustration or obtain attention. For case, harmful chewing might be a indicator of lack of stimulation, while alone worry could be rooted in a lack of click here initial exposure or a perception of insecurity. Understanding this mental groundwork is vital for creating successful rehabilitation approaches.

Deciphering Your Pup's Body Language: Learning Canine Interaction

Truly bonding with your dog goes beyond walks ; it involves interpreting their subtle signals . Dogs don't use through copyright, but they possess a rich form of communication that, when deciphered , can dramatically improve your relationship . Pay careful notice to their tail – a drooped tail can represent worry, while a erect one demonstrates excitement . In addition , recognize signals of stress, such as lip licking, which might suggest your companion is feeling uneasy . Below are a few important areas to observe :

  • Tail position – down vs. high
  • Eye connection – direct vs. averted
  • Ear position – attentive vs. back
  • Lip behavior – open vs. tight

Through becoming a more perceptive decoder of your dog’s behavior, you’ll create a more meaningful connection and more easily address their desires .
